windows10系统如何实现telnet内网穿透

在windows10系统环境中,我们常用的内网穿透方案是远程桌面内网穿透技术方案,存在的弊端是它属于视窗类操作工具。网上很多教人开启windows10的telnet服务的帖子,凡是通过系统设置进入启用或关闭windows应用后勾选telnet客户端这种方式,都是在混淆你错误的将开启客户端认为是服务器端的启用,通过他们这种方式,你是无法在其他设备上远程登录进你的机器的。

出门在外远程登录管理家中的计算机时,如果服务出现异常将无法实现。为了有备无患,需要多备几套远程管理技术方案,今天小编给大家介绍一下远程管理服务技术之telnet如何实现内网穿透。

Teletype network简写为telnet。对于Telnet,不同的人持有不同的观点。有的人认为Telnet是一个远程登录协议,相比于远程桌面的视窗操作,它属于文本操作,是交互式的命令行模式。对于工作人员而言,Telnet只是一种远程登录的工具,类似于dos系统的操作,两者都可用来远程管理计算机,主要被用于判断服务器服务端口是否处于开启状态。

一、安装配置telnet服务器端程序

windows10系统出于安全因素考虑早已将telnet服务器程序摒弃,只留下客户端工具,现在主要推荐ssh服务,其原因是telnet传输的数据是没有被加密的明文,容易被截取ip数据包后窥取机密,而ssh服务是加密工具。telnet相比于ssh尽管存在一些安全隐患,但是对于非专业人员来说配置比ssh简单多了,而且我们也不是直接将其机器放置于因特网,而是通过快解析实现内网穿透。快解析内网穿透工具本身采用了加密算法以及隐藏服务器主机模式,因此通过快解析实现telnet的内网穿透还是非常安全的,完全可以将其作为远程桌面的备用方案。

windows10系统彻底剔除了telnet服务器端程序组件。因此我们要远程telnet我们的电脑,需要先下载安装该服务器端程序。大家可以去华军软件园下载telnetserver2016免费版,也可自行百度搜索下载安装,不会下的可留言。

1.打开Telnet功能

首先点击左下角的“开始”按钮打开“开始”菜单,从中打开“控制面板”,进入控制面板后,在“查看方式”为类别的情况下点击“程序”之后会进入“Windows功能”窗口,在功能列表中找到“Telnet客户端”,并将其勾选,然后点击“确定”,等待一会儿就能打开Telnet功能了。

 

2.验证TCP23端口是否开启

telnet服务目的端默认的端口是23。安装后,win+r键,输入cmd确定打开命令行工具,键入netstat -an|find "23",

 

配置防火墙放行该端口

进入windows10设置,进入“网络和internet选项”,选择并进入“windows防火墙”,进入“允许应用或功能通过Windows防火墙”,点“更改设置”按钮,点“允许其他应用”按钮,点开“浏览”按钮并浏览到telnet服务器程序安装目录“ C:\Program Files (x86)\GoodTech Telnet Server”,并选择“telnetd”。

3.返回后下拉确认telnetd权限

如下图所示,最好确认服务随开机启动,按下win+r组合键打开运行输入框,键入services.msc,确保telnetd自动启动。

二、快解析客户端里配置端口映射

在快解析里配置端口映射,需要注意的是快解析免费提供的动态端口只有一个,只能让这个端口共用了,需要哪种技术方案,就将哪种方案的端口号映射到这个共用端口上。这里,我们需要映射的是telnet的23端口号。只要可以联网,即可以通过快解析,将本地这个端口映射到互联网,实现外网对内网指定服务的访问,此方法不但可以解决端口受限问题,同时适用于在任意网络环境下提供外网访问。

1.明确本地服务

在映射外网前,确保自己的服务本身有开启,且在局域网内可以正常访问。

2.软件工具上设置映射

在服务器本地,或所在内网另台主机电脑上,安装并登录快解析客户端添加端口映射。

 

涉及映射填写相关信息有:

映射名称:自定义,方便区别和标志。

公共端口类型:指外网访问所用的端口,根据自己场景应用需求选择。

内网地址:内网访问固定地址。可以是固定内网IP或计算机名。如是在服务器本机使用映射的,推荐填写127.0.0.1格式。

应用程序端口:23端口

3.外网访问连接

内网快解析端口映射域名生效后,即可以在任意上网环境,通过映射设置的域名和外网端口进行访问。外网远程桌面连接公司内网服务器时,对应使用远程桌面映射域名和外网端口号,登录后即可通过文本命令方式管理、重启各种服务程序,甚至重启你的主机。

  • 1
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
### 回答1: Windows 10 默认是没有安装 Telnet 服务器的,但是可以通过以下步骤来启用和配置 Telnet 服务器: 1. 打开“控制面板”,可以通过在“开始”菜单中搜索控制面板来找到它。 2. 在控制面板中,找到“程序”部分并点击“启用或关闭 Windows 功能”链接。 3. 在弹出的窗口中,找到“Telnet 客户端”和“Telnet 服务器”选项,并勾选它们。然后点击“确定”按钮。 4. 系统会开始安装 Telnet 服务器和客户端。完成后,关闭控制面板。 配置 Telnet 服务器: 1. 打开“命令提示符”窗口,可以通过在“开始”菜单中搜索“命令提示符”来找到它。 2. 在命令提示符中,输入以下命令来配置 Telnet 服务器: - `tlntadmn config sec=-NTLM`:将安全设置为 NTLM 认证。 - `tlntadmn start`:启动 Telnet 服务器。 现在,你已经成功配置和启动了 Windows 10 的 Telnet 服务器。其他计算机上的 Telnet 客户端可以通过 telnet 命令连接到你的计算机。 请注意,使用 Telnet 不是一种安全的远程管理方式,因为数据传输是明文的。推荐使用更安全的远程管理协议,如 SSH。 ### 回答2: Windows 10中内置了一个Telnet服务器,可以将其用作远程管理和控制计算机的工具。要启用Telnet服务器,您需要按照以下步骤操作: 1. 打开“控制面板”,单击“程序”。 2. 单击“启用或关闭Windows功能”。 3. 在弹出的窗口中,找到“Telnet服务器”选项,勾选它,然后单击“确定”。 4. 此时,Windows 10将安装并启用Telnet服务器。 一旦启用Telnet服务器,其他计算机就可以使用Telnet客户端连接到您的计算机。要连接到Telnet服务器,您可以按照以下步骤操作: 1. 打开命令提示符或PowerShell窗口。 2. 键入“telnet”命令,后跟您的计算机的IP地址或主机名。例如,如果您的IP地址是192.168.0.1,则输入:“telnet 192.168.0.1”。 3. 按下Enter键,Telnet客户端将尝试连接到Telnet服务器。 4. 如果连接成功,则您将被要求提供Telnet服务器的用户名和密码。输入正确的凭据后,您将获得与计算机的远程访问权限。 需要注意的是,使用Telnet协议进行远程访问存在一些安全风险。因此,建议在生产环境中使用更安全的远程管理工具,例如SSH(安全外壳)。 总而言之,Windows 10中的Telnet服务器可以用于远程管理和控制计算机。但在使用之前,您需要启用Telnet服务器,并确保在连接过程中提供正确的凭据。 ### 回答3: Windows 10操作系统中内置了Telnet服务器功能,可以通过以下步骤来启用和配置Telnet服务器。 首先,打开“开始”菜单,然后搜索并打开“控制面板”。 在控制面板窗口中,点击“程序”类别下的“启用或关闭Windows功能”。 在Windows功能窗口中,找到并勾选“Telnet服务器”,然后点击“确定”按钮。 系统会开始安装所需的组件,安装完成后,点击“确定”按钮并关闭控制面板窗口。 现在,Telnet服务器已经启用在Windows 10中。接下来,我们需要配置Telnet服务器。 打开命令提示符,可以通过按下Win+R键,然后输入“cmd”并按下回车键来快速打开命令提示符。 在命令提示符中,输入“tlntadmn config sec=-NTLM”来配置Telnet服务器使用NTLM身份验证。 然后输入“tlntadmn config port=<port number>”来配置Telnet服务器使用指定的端口号。 请替换<port number>为您想要使用的实际端口号。 最后,输入“net start tlntsvr”命令来启动Telnet服务器。 现在,Telnet服务器已经配置完成并开始运行。您可以在其他计算机上使用Telnet客户端工具来连接和管理Windows 10的Telnet服务器了。 需要注意的是,由于Telnet是以明文方式传输数据,安全性较低,因此建议在使用Telnet服务器时,采取额外的安全措施,如使用防火墙来限制访问、定期更改密码等,以确保系统的安全。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值